  The Opportunity

  This Mechanical Engineer II position works out of our Sylmar, CA location.

  Mechanical Engineer II uses multidisciplinary engineering knowledge to contribute to a team designing and developing innovative medical devices or components/subsystems in support of company's strategic plan.

  What You’ll Work On

  Design sub-assemblies to meet broad design goals, establish requirements, specification, and design outputs

  Use empirical, numerical and experimental analysis to analyze designs

  Involved in test method development and validation

  Identify and mitigate design risks

  Support invention disclosures

  Work with internal departments and external vendors to obtain components and to understand their capabilities and limitations

  Support pre-clinical testing of devices

  Support design reviews and design input creation

  Gain a detailed understanding of the developing clinical environment (i.e. current treatment methods, evolving clinical needs etc.)

  Gain a detailed understanding of the quality and regulatory requirements of Abbott, FDA and ISO regulations, manage project within these requirements

  Gain a detailed understanding of overall schedule, manage time and task within schedule

  Support all Company initiatives as identified by management and in support of Quality Management Systems (QMS), Environmental Management Systems (EMS), and other regulatory requirements

  Complies with U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) regulations, other regulatory requirements, Company policies, operating procedures, processes, and task assignments. Maintains positive and cooperative communications and collaboration with all levels of employees, customers, contractors, and vendors

  Required Qualifications

  Bachelors Degree in Mechanical Engineering, or an equivalent combination of education and work experience

  Minimum 3 years experience designing and testing relevant medical devices preferred. Solidworks, Creo or other CAD experience required.

  Ability to work within a team and as an individual contributor in a fast paced changing environment.

  Ability to leverage and/or engage others to accomplish projects.

  Strong verbal and written communications with ability to effectively communicate at multiple levels in the organization.

  Multitasks, prioritizes and meets deadlines in a timely manner. Strong organizational and follow-up skills, as well as an attention to detail.

  Ability to work in a highly matrixed and geographically diverse business environment.

  Preferred Qualifications

  Analytical design, Design for Six Sigma, or similar tool set.

  Experience with a wide variety of manufacturing processes and DFM.

  Experience working in a broader enterprise/cross-division business unit model.
